Why Choose a Stairlift in Delhi?

Picture this: No more struggling up and down stairs in your multi-story home. Stairlifts, also known as chair lifts or stair elevators, are motorized seats that glide along a rail fixed to your staircase.

They’re perfect for straight or curved stairs and come with safety features like seatbelts and sensors.

In bustling Delhi, where homes often have narrow stairs or multiple floors, stairlifts boost safety and comfort.

According to recent updates, basic models for straight stairs start at around ₹1,20,000, while curved ones can go up to ₹6,00,000 depending on customization.

They’re not just for the elderly – they’re great for anyone recovering from surgery or facing temporary mobility issues.

Plus, with Delhi’s growing focus on accessible living, more providers are offering flexible financing to make these mobility aids affordable.

Understanding EMI Options for Stairlifts

EMI stands for Equated Monthly Installment – it’s basically a way to pay in bite-sized chunks instead of one lump sum.

For stairlifts in Delhi, you can find zero-interest EMI, low-interest loans, or buy-now-pay-later plans. These are often tied to banks, finance companies, or even government schemes for medical equipment.

EMI Options for Stairlifts

Popular Financing Choices in 2026

  • No-Cost EMI Plans: Many providers partner with banks like Bajaj Finserv or HDFC to offer 0% interest EMIs. For a ₹2,00,000 stairlift, you could pay ₹5,000/month over 40 months – no extra charges! This is ideal if you want to avoid interest hikes.
  • Medical Equipment Loans: Banks and apps like Airtel Finance provide loans up to ₹9 lakhs at rates starting from 11.5% p.a. Tenure can be 3 to 60 months, making monthly payments manageable. For example, a ₹1,50,000 loan at 12% interest over 36 months might mean around ₹5,000/month.
  • Government Schemes: Under the ADIP Scheme, low-income families (up to ₹30,000/month) can get full or partial subsidies for mobility aids like stairlifts. The RVY Scheme helps seniors with BPL cards get free or low-cost devices. Check with ALIMCO for Delhi-specific camps.
  • Provider-Specific Installment Financing: Companies like Vingrace and Sahiba Stairlifts offer in-house EMI options with easy approvals. HexaLifts has budget-friendly plans starting from ₹2,00,000.

These options make stairlifts more accessible, especially with rising awareness about elderly care and disability support in India.

Always calculate your EMI using online tools – factor in down payments (10-20%) to lower monthly outflows.

FAQs on EMI for Stairlifts

Q. What is the minimum EMI for a stairlift in Delhi?

You can start as low as ₹5,000/month for basic models, depending on the total cost and tenure (e.g., 24-60 months).

Q. Are there zero-interest EMI options available?

Yes, many providers like Vingrace offer no-cost EMI through bank partnerships, saving you on extra fees.

Q. Can I get government help for stairlift financing?

Absolutely! Schemes like ADIP provide subsidies up to full cost for low-income families earning under ₹30,000/month.

Q. How long does EMI approval take?

Usually 1-3 days with minimal docs like Aadhaar, PAN, and income proof. Online apps make it faster.

Q. Is EMI available for curved stairlifts too?

Yes, but expect higher monthly payments (₹7,000+) due to costs starting at ₹3,00,000. Custom financing helps.
